Given the following information about Munster company:
Net inflow from operating ACTIVITIES = $200
Net outflow from investing ACTIVITIES = $300
Net outflow from financing ACTIVITIES = $50
Ending balance in cash = $20
BEGINNING BALANCE :
Outflows + ending balance - inflow
(Outflow from investing ACTIVITIES + outflow from financing ACTIVITIES + ending balance in cash) - inflow from operating activities
($300 + $50 + $20) - $200
$370 - $200
= $170

<h3>Manufacturing trend in developed countries </h3>
- Large companies are outsourcing manufacturing services to other nations.
- This is usually to save costs and to avoid certain regulatory oversight.
As a result of these jobs being shipped abroad, manufacturing jobs in developed countries are suffering and will decrease in the next few years.
